UIDAI number popped up in your contacts? Google owns up to putting it there

Google's response came as a relief for the social media community, which was in a frenzy over the mystery of the UIDAI's helpline number being found in people's contacts list

Even as the Aadhaar-issuing authority UIDAI said on Friday that it has not asked any phone maker or telecom service provider to include its toll-free number on mobile phones, search engine giant and Android-maker Google said that the number was inserted by the platform in the automatic setup wizard on phones back in 2014.  

Google said that the emergency number 112 and the UIDAI number got "inadvertently coded" in the Indian version of Android and have remained there since.
